Springsteen's Concert Criticism Sparks Trump's Angry Rebuke Manchester, UK – During a recent concert in Manchester, renowned singer Bruce Springsteen launched a scathing critique of the Donald Trump administration. His outspoken comments, delivered to a captivated audience, didn't go unnoticed by the former president. Trump swiftly retaliated, labeling Springsteen a "prepotente imbécil" on social media. Springsteen's remarks focused on what he perceived as the administration's disregard for working-class Americans and its dismantling of civil rights legislation. "In my country," Springsteen stated, "they're taking sadistic pleasure in the pain they inflict on loyal American workers."
